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H2706
Hebrew: חֹק
Transliteration: chôq
Pronunciation: khoke
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: {appointed} {bound} {commandment} {convenient} {custom} decree ({-d}) {due} {law} {measure} X-(idiom) {necessary} ordinance ({-nary}) {portion} set {time} {statute} task.
Definition:
an enactment; hence an appointment (of {time} {space} {quantity} labor or usage)
1. statute, ordinance, limit, something prescribed, due
a. prescribed task
b. prescribed portion
c. action prescribed (for oneself), resolve
d. prescribed due
e. prescribed limit, boundary
f. enactment, decree, ordinance
1. specific decree
2. law in general
g. enactments, statutes
1. conditions
2. enactments
3. decrees
4. civil enactments prescribed by God
